Mardea A Halley, MSN, PMHNP-BC
I am a dedicated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ner with a deep passion for promoting mental health wellness and reducing the stigma surrounding mental health conditions. Along with a Master’s in Nursing from Purdue Global University, I am also board certified by the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C). My clinical experience extends across the lifespan, allowing me to work effectively with adolescents, adults, and the perinatal population.
My practice philosophy is rooted in the belief that mental health care should be compassionate, holistic, and patient-centered. I strive to create a safe and supportive environment where individuals feel comfortable sharing their experiences and challenges openly.
Outside of my professional commitments, I teach CPR to community members and healthcare professionals, contributing to public health and safety. I also enjoy traveling and cherishing quality time with family and friends.
